On board the type 81 general purpose frigate HMS Tartar (1960) in Portsmouth Dockyard between November 1973 and April 1974 during a refit. The photographer is in the gyro compass room between 47¼ and 48½ stations on the centreline of 3 deck looking to port and aft from the starboard side showing a power distribution panel, a power and alarm panel, a spark suppression unit and a wooden cupboard against the port bulkhead. A compass retransmission unit, the battery cubicle and a wooden cupboard are against the aft bulkhead.
